From Simple Spread to Nutritional Powerhouse
Traditional peanut butter cookies rely on the natural protein in peanut butter—about 8 grams per two tablespoons—enough to satisfy hunger, but modest. The real innovation lies in enhancement. Today’s leading brands infuse cookies with additional protein via pea protein isolate, whey, or even fava bean flour—ingredients chosen not for novelty, but for their bioavailability and functional synergy with fat and fiber.
Consider this: a standard cookie might weigh 60 grams. That’s roughly 2.5 ounces. With 8 grams of protein from peanut butter alone, the baseline is solid.

Add 5 grams per serving from a protein isolate, and suddenly, these cookies deliver near 13 grams of protein—equivalent to a small chicken breast or a Greek yogurt. For context, the average American consumes just 67 grams of protein daily, often falling short, especially among active individuals. These cookies bridge that gap without sacrificing enjoyment.
- Macronutrient Balance: The fusion of fat and protein slows digestion, preventing insulin spikes. This steady release supports cognitive function and sustained energy—ideal for students, professionals, and athletes alike.
- Functional Matrices: Protein doesn’t just add volume; it strengthens structure. Pea protein, for instance, gels under heat, preserving crumb integrity without relying on refined binders or gums.
- Bioactive Synergy: Peanut butter’s polyphenols and protein form a dynamic pair—enhancing antioxidant absorption and reducing oxidative stress, a dual benefit increasingly supported by clinical studies.
But it’s not all smooth. The integration of protein introduces subtle challenges.
Overloading on isolated proteins can alter mouthfeel—think chalkiness or dryness—requiring precise formulation. Skilled bakers now blend multiple protein sources: whey for rapid absorption, pea for slow release, fava for fiber and umami depth—achieving a texture that’s both satisfying and nutritionally robust.
